问题标签 [ibm-watson]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
368 浏览

ibm-cloud - Bluemix Watson NLC 训练失败

我在 Bluemix 中创建了自然语言分类器的一个新实例。我部署了 NLC Beta Toolkit 应用程序,它提供了一个 UI 来填充我的 NLC 实例。

我创建了一个数据文件 (csv) 并将该文件加载到我的 NLC 实例中。它加载得很好,我可以看到我的课程和文本(带有分配的课程)。我点击了“训练”按钮,它处理了大约 10 秒钟,然后停止并显示红色错误消息“训练错误错误请求”。

错误消息并没有真正帮助我,有人对可能出了什么问题有任何建议吗?

谢谢。

0 投票
1 回答
491 浏览

ibm-cloud - 如何在 Speech-to-text-websockets-python 中获取 JSON 响应?

查看https://github.com/watson-developer-cloud/speech-to-text-websockets-python如何更新项目以获取 JSON 格式的不同时间戳和转录?

0 投票
1 回答
428 浏览

ibm-watson - 音调分析器 api 无法连接

我试图通过其 API 连接到 Tone Analyzer。我在 Bluemix 上创建了如下凭证:

我可以使用相同的方法连接到 Personality Insight(凭据是单独创建的)。

您的帮助将不胜感激!

最好的问候,肯

0 投票
1 回答
252 浏览

json - IBM Watson 中权衡分析的输入文件

IBM Watson Tradeoff Analytics 是否支持 CSV?看起来 API 只接受 JSON。如何将问题从 CSV 转换为 JSON?

0 投票
2 回答
720 浏览

ibm-cloud - IBM Watson Speech to text 处理大文件

我一直在尝试使用 BlueMix SpeechToText Java 库,特别是 com.ibm.watson.developer_cloud.speech_to_text.v1 中的 SpeechToText 类。

我有很长的 wav 文件,我想将其转换为文本。这些文件约为 70MB。目标是使用 java API ( http://www.ibm.com/smarterplanet/us/en/ibmwatson/developercloud/speech-to-text/api/v1/?java#recognize ) 来识别文本。我意识到我需要每 30 秒检查一次通话状态,因为翻译结束后,我只有 30 秒的时间来检索最终结果。

为了在使用 RESTful API 时这样做,我需要创建一个会话,然后将我的搜索引擎与所述会话绑定,以便我可以查询在会话上运行的作业的状态。

我试图创建一个会话,但该会话永远不可用。我已经验证它似乎可以在提供的 web 应用程序(https://stream.watsonplatform.net/speech-to-text/api/v1/sessions?Method=GET)上工作。

此外,我尝试编写自己的客户端,尝试设置从会话创建中检索到的 cookie,但这也不起作用。

我也尝试通过安全的 websocket 进行连接,但无法成功连接。

下面是我一直在使用的一些示例代码。

有任何想法吗?

0 投票
3 回答
2020 浏览

node.js - 使用 npm 安装 watson-developer-cloud 时出错

我正在关注此处找到的“Watson Node.js 快速入门” ,但使用他们提供的 npm 命令安装 Watson Developer Cloud Node.js 包装程序包时遇到问题。

这是输出: npm 命令后的 cmd 输出

之后,运行该命令的目录中不会出现任何文件。有人对如何安装 Watson Developer Cloud 包装器以开始通过 Bluemix 使用 Node.js 开发 Watson 应用程序有任何建议吗?

0 投票
1 回答
209 浏览

java - IBM Bluemix:Watson Q&A 服务设置

我正在尝试从

https://www.ibm.com/smarterplanet/us/en/ibmwatson/developercloud/doc/getting_started/gs-full-java.shtml

我在项目的标记视图中看到了这个错误

在此处输入图像描述

请注意,我仍然可以运行该应用程序,但是当我点击“询问”按钮时,我得到了

在此处输入图像描述

请告知我如何正确设置我的项目。

编辑

我可以看到我安装了自由

在此处输入图像描述

这是我应该安装的正确插件吗?

也在我的项目目标运行时

在此处输入图像描述

和我的项目方面

在此处输入图像描述

最后,我的java构建路径

在此处输入图像描述

我知道它有很多信息,但我真的很难在这里设置。

任何帮助表示赞赏。

编辑2

这是我在项目服务器中看到的

在此处输入图像描述

在服务器视图中,当我尝试添加新服务器时,我看到了这些选项

在此处输入图像描述

应该是这样吗?

此外,我是否需要在我的项目方面启用以下任何 websphere 选项?

在此处输入图像描述

好的,经过一番努力,我能够正确设置我的自由配置文件。但是现在当我点击询问按钮时,我得到了

在此处输入图像描述

这是导致它的一段代码

但是为什么,我已经正确设置了所有导入并且我没有看到任何编译错误?

另一个编辑

如果我遗漏了什么,请告诉我

这是我的服务器的视图

在此处输入图像描述

这是我的目标运行时的视图

在此处输入图像描述

这是我的构建路径

在此处输入图像描述

我错过了什么吗?这会导致上述 NoClassDefFound 错误吗?

服务器.xml

在此处输入图像描述

我怎样才能在我的服务器中获得所有必需的功能?

0 投票
1 回答
345 浏览

python - 使用 Python 从 IBM Watson Concept Insights 调用 annotate_text

我编写了一组 Python 函数来与 Bluemix/Watson Concept Insights API交互。我能够生成一个令牌并使用它从服务器获取结果,但结果很糟糕:它远不及我将相同信息插入他们的Swagger 测试实用程序时得到的结果。

我怀疑我发送请求的方式有问题,但我不太清楚是什么。代码如下。首先,来自event_insight_lib.py

这些方法由以下人员执行event_insight.py

输出差异的完整演示在这里。完整的代码库在这里。我对 Requests 库不是很有经验:在 Pythonic 端的某个地方是否存在细微的错误?

IBM 文档的相关部分在此处

0 投票
1 回答
399 浏览

java - Android 应用程序的 BlueMix 服务错误 - '未知模式字符'X''

我正在开发一个 android 应用程序并尝试集成 Bluemix 服务 - Personality Insights。但是,由于日期冲突(Bluemix 服务假定 Java SimpleDateFormat 包含符号“X”,而 Android 的 SimpleDateFormat 不包含此符号)导致错误(下面的日志)。我的问题是,有没有办法强制应用程序使用 Java SimpleDateFormat 版本而不是 Android 版本?除此之外,我看不出如何在不切换 Bluemix 以适应日期中的“X”字符的情况下使用该服务。对此主题的任何启发将不胜感激!

日志:

我已经对此进行了很多调试,但不知道如何强行使用 Java 版本的 SimpleDataFormat 而不是 Android 版本。可以在此处看到两者之间的差异:Java(其中包括 Bluemix 服务所需的符号“X” - http://docs.oracle.com/javase/7/docs/api/java/text/SimpleDateFormat.html

Android(不包括它) - http://developer.android.com/reference/java/text/SimpleDateFormat.html

0 投票
2 回答
3307 浏览

ibm-cloud - 无法连接到 gateway.watsonplatform.net:443

我正在尝试按照上所述运行示例 java 应用程序

https://www.ibm.com/smarterplanet/us/en/ibmwatson/developercloud/doc/getting_started/gs-full-java.shtml

我已经能够正确设置我的 liberty 服务器,并且我已经能够使用我的帐户在 bluemix 服务器上创建一个应用程序。当我尝试在 Eclipse 中运行示例代码时,我可以看到 watson q&a 应用程序界面。但是当我点击询问按钮时,我得到了

除了输入我的服务的 url 以及用户名和密码的值外,我没有对代码进行任何更改。

我需要设置另一个系统属性吗?

编辑:manifest.yaml

另外,当我运行命令时

我明白

那是对的吗?

编辑:试用 QuestionAndAnswer api

但我仍然得到

请注意,当我跑步时

我明白了

这与我的代码中的导入一致吗?